Highway Maintenance Workers salary

United States, all industries · BLS OEWS 2025
National market range
$44K$61K
Median
$50,260
25th percentile
$43,500
75th percentile
$61,040

Source: BLS OEWS, 2025 · Ranges are 25th–75th percentile of reported wages for the occupation code · All workers, regardless of gender.

Women are 4% of construction and extraction occupations nationally, and earn 82¢ for every dollar men earn (U.S. Census ACS 2024; earnings full-time year-round). A market-based target is computed the same way regardless of gender — that’s the point.
